Problems solved by technology

Because the gel agent is generally a high-viscosity colloid, which seriously affects the concentration of the glue solution, resulting in a decrease in production efficiency
There are many types of gelling agents, and the types of capsule contents are even larger. The gelling agent and capsule contents may react, causing potential safety risks

Embodiment 1

[0027] Weigh 20 kg and have a viscosity of 50mm 2 / s pullulan polysaccharide, add 60 kg of deionized water with a temperature of 60 degrees Celsius, stir and let it stand to form a uniform glue solution with a concentration of 25% by weight, use a mold with a temperature of minus 14 degrees Celsius to dip the glue, use minus 10 Celsius for drying. The sample obtained is Example 1.

[0028] After actual measurement, the thickness of the pullulan capsules conforms to the thickness of the pullulan capsules. Because there is no pullulan standard in China, the test is carried out according to the standard of gelatin hollow capsules in the "Chinese Pharmacopoeia", and all meet the requirements.

Embodiment 2

[0030] Weighing 20 kg, the viscosity is 180mm 2 / s of pullulan, add 80 kilograms of temperature and be 60 degrees Celsius of degassing water, stir and let it stand, and be configured into a 20% pullulan solution with a weight ratio concentration.

[0031] Set the mold dipping glue at minus 35 degrees Celsius. When controlling the thickness of the hollow capsule, adjust it according to the thickness of the hollow capsule between minus 30 degrees Celsius and 40 degrees Celsius. Dry at minus 20 degrees Celsius. The obtained sample is example 2. According to the standard test, all meet the requirements.

Embodiment 3

[0033] Weigh 20 kg Weigh 20 kg Viscosity is 100mm 2 / s of pullulan polysaccharide, add 60 kg of deionized water at a temperature of 40 degrees Celsius, stir and let it stand to form a uniform glue solution with a concentration of 25% by weight, dip it in a mold with a temperature of minus 5 degrees Celsius, and use Set the temperature at minus 30 degrees Celsius for drying. According to the requirements of the capsule, the thickness is adjusted between minus 20 degrees Celsius and minus 40 degrees Celsius. The obtained sample is Example 3, which is tested according to the standard and meets the requirements.

[0034] Compared with Example 1, the concentration of the solution is exactly the same. Although the mold temperature is increased, the drying temperature is lower, which successfully offsets the heating effect of the pullulan solution on the mold, and can also produce pullulan that meets the standard. Empty capsule product.

Abstract

The invention relates to a process for manufacturing pullulan hollow capsules. The process is characterized by comprising process steps of 1), selecting pullulan with the viscosity of 3-15 centipoise, adding the pullulan into hot water with the temperature of 40-80 Celsius degrees to prepare pullulan liquor with the weight concentration of 20-25%, uniformly stirring the pullulan liquor, preserving heat of the pullulan liquor, allowing the pullulan liquor to stand still and removing bubble; 2), arranging the prepared pullulan liquor in glue tanks of hollow capsule production lines, and dipping glue under the condition that the temperatures of molds range from minus 40 Celsius degrees to 0 Celsius degree under the control; 3), regulating the temperature of setting wind within intervals ranging from minus 40 Celsius degrees to 0 Celsius degree so as to prevent membranes formed by the pullulan liquor from flowing on the molds until the shapes of the membranes are fixed; 4), drying, cutting and sleeving the membranes and warehousing finished products. The process has the advantages that gel is omitted in production procedures, and accordingly the process is high in safety, drying speed and production efficiency.
